When did this happen?

I noticed the other day when my Snow Leopard released caltrops when I dodged(I’m a Thief). Sure enough, when I jumped off a cliff, I also received fall damage reduction and went invisible. I also got swiftness when I dodged too.

Therefore, minor and major traits are now effecting my animal forms. I noticed since the Wintersday patch. And it’s an awesome, indirect buff to the animal forms. I hope it stays.

With this in mind, any fun traits that may work with animal forms? Any Norn Mesmers able to find out if you leave a clone of a Man-Bear if you dodge, for example? Or any other interesting things?
